IEC 61158-6-9:2014 defines the protocol provided to define the wire-representation of the service primitives defined in IEC 61158-5-9, and define the externally visible behavior associated with their transfer. This standard specifies the protocol of the Type 9 fieldbus application layer, in conformance with the OSI Basic Reference Model (ISO/IEC 7498-1) and the OSI application layer structure (ISO/IEC 9545). This third edition cancels and replaces the second edition published in 2010 and constitutes a technical revision. The main changes are: - Correct Time-difference valid range; - Correct Table 3 state transition; - Include Transparent timeliness class in BNU AREP formal model.

Key Topics
- Application Layer Protocol Specification: Defines the Type 9 application layer protocol elements and their communication behavior.
- Service Primitives Wire-Representation: Specifies how service primitives from IEC 61158-5-9 are transmitted over a fieldbus network.
- OSI Model Conformance: Ensures compatibility with the OSI Basic Reference Model and its application layer structure.
- Protocol State Machines: Details state machines including FAL service protocol machine (FSPM), application relationship protocol machines (ARPMs), and data-link layer mapping protocol machine (DMPM).
- Data Coding Schemes: Discusses coding for various data types such as Boolean, Integer16, Unsigned16, Floating Point, Visible String, Octet String, Date, Time-of-day, and Time-value.
- Timeliness Class: Incorporates transparent timeliness class within the BNU ARPM for enhanced protocol modeling.
- Formal Models and State Transitions: Includes formal definitions and corrections to state transition behaviors aiding in protocol reliability.
